This evocative photograph captures the intensity and scale of a Boeing B-29 Superfortress bomber preparing for a mission over the Pacific Island of Saipan during World War II in November 1944. The image, taken from the ground, shows the massive bomber in the foreground with its bomb bay doors open, revealing rows of explosives ready to be dropped on military targets. The crew members, dressed in their flight gear, are visible at work around the plane, ensuring that all systems are functioning properly before takeoff. In the background, several other B-29s can be seen lined up on the runway, waiting their turn to join the mission. The scene is filled with a sense of urgency and purpose, as the Allied forces continued their relentless campaign against the Japanese Empire. The Boeing B-29 was a long-range bomber used extensively during the war, and its ability to carry large payloads and fly long distances made it a formidable weapon in the Pacific Theater.
